I have to agree with the orchestral tracks. With that in mind, a lot of the soundtracks I like happen to feature an orchestra of some kind in it. However, I have soft spot for a couple of upbeat pop tracks that just help lighten up my mood while playing.

Persona 3 & Persona 4; I like Meguro's upbeat tracks in contrast to the dark tone of the story. When it's school time, it's all bubbly and natural but when it's battle time, the music does well in setting the mood.

Final Fantasy Tactics & Final Fantasy XII; These two games get special mention primarily because they were mostly composed by Hitoshi Sakimoto and Masaharu Iwata. Just as these two games stand out from the other titles because of their plot and overall feel, their soundtracks are also quite different from Uematsu's style.

Final Fantasy V to Final Fantasy VIII; I didn't include IX and X mostly because I didn't really notice the music from those games much. Which, at least for me, makes then not really worth including.

Suikoden II; Memorable music which can ring in my head for hours and I'd never get tired of it. That track of Two-River is playing in my head as I type.

Guilty Gear XX; "Let's Rock!" starts every fight and the tracks ring true. With several rock icon references in the game, Ishiwatari's rock tracks are very memorable and well-suited for each character. (Midnight Carnival, Writhe in Pain, Holy Orders (Be Just or Be Dead) being my favorites)
